• 设为首页
  • 点击收藏
  • 手机版
    手机扫一扫访问
    迪恩网络手机版
  • 关注官方公众号
    微信扫一扫关注
    迪恩网络公众号

微信小程序—将后端逗号分隔的数据分开显示

原作者: [db:作者] 来自: [db:来源] 收藏 邀请

效果:

后端获得数据:“互联网,o2o”

前端显示:

就是将后端获得的字符串根据逗号分隔开来,分开在不同的文本框中显示。

方法:

使用split指令。

split的语法如下:

参考:http://www.w3school.com.cn/js/jsref_split.asp

1.在js中使用split,将后端获取的字符串按要求分开,放到新的数组当中。

Page({
    data:{
        detail:[]
    }, 
    /*省略后端获取数据的过程,后端获取得到的字符串名为result*/
    var a = result.split(",")
    this.setData({
        detail : [a]
    })
})

2.该字符串是一个大数组的元素中的一项,像这样:

 

效果图如下:

 

这时候就需要一边输出数据一边进行分割,而不能直接将分割后的字符串放在新的数组中了。

将分隔过程放在app.wxs中,在wxml中引入app.wxs。具体方法如下:

/*wxml*/
<
wxs src="../../../app.wxs" module="app"/> <block wx:for="{{app.getTags(item.tag)}}"> <text class=\'detail_tag\'>{{item}}</text> </block>

app.wxs中字符串分割写法如下:

var getTags = function(tag){
  var a = tag.split(",");
  return a;
}
module.exports = {
getTags: getTags,
}

 Ps:split分隔字符串也可以用其他字符作为分隔符号,比如空格等等。


鲜花

握手

雷人

路过

鸡蛋
该文章已有0人参与评论

请发表评论

全部评论

专题导读
热门推荐
    热门话题
    阅读排行榜

    扫描微信二维码

    查看手机版网站

    随时了解更新最新资讯

    139-2527-9053

    在线客服(服务时间 9:00~18:00)

    在线QQ客服
    地址:深圳市南山区西丽大学城创智工业园
    电邮:jeky_zhao#qq.com
    移动电话:139-2527-9053

    Powered by 互联科技 X3.4© 2001-2213 极客世界.|Sitemap